RESEARCH CONCLUSION Jakgreerat Sangvari, Prachyanun Nilsook, and Pallop Piriyasurawong Ph.D. Program in Information and Communication Technology for Education, Faculty of Technical Education, King Mongkut’s University of Technology North Bangkok, Bangkok, Thailand. result of confirmatory factor analysis of the quality of the educational digital television stations in Thailand shows that the total average of all criteria scores is relatively high (X= 3.82, SD=.80) and all fifty quality criteria of educational digital television stations are appropriate. The confirmatory factors’ analysis by the test to confirm the validity of quality criteria of educational digital TV station found that all fifty criteria have the composition’s weight greater than.50

CONCLUSION The confirmatory factor analysis of the quality criteria for education digital television stations in Thailand involved 50 items, 16 elements and five aspects. The five key aspects were (1) administrative management, including three elements and seven items,(2) television program/production, including four elements and twenty items, (3) human resources, including three elements and nine items, (4) audience exposure, including four elements and eight items, and (5) evaluation, including two elements and six items Jakgreerat Sangvari, Prachyanun Nilsook, and Pallop Piriyasurawong Ph.D. Program in Information and Communication Technology for Education, Faculty of Technical Education, King Mongkut’s University of Technology North Bangkok, Bangkok, Thailand.
